Pass away spreading is a great means to obtain a variety of nearly the same components constructed of steel. The process is quicker than many standard machining alternatives, and the final part is usually much less costly. The largest driving choice in die casting is the material choice. There are a couple of different aluminum alloys that can be made use of in die casting, depending on the shop.as cast aluminium high pressure die casting component for automotive and electric devices An alloy, by definition, is the combination of two or more materials to make a solitary substance. In this instance, it's the procedure of blending light weight aluminum with various other components (aluminum metal casting). Alloys will additionally mix with each other different product properties of the products that go right into the mixture
In our experience, there are a great deal of instances where one alloy will function completely, and an additional alloy will stop working catastrophically. An excellent instance of this is toughness needs or a material's resistance to corrosion. If there's insufficient light weight aluminum in the blend, after that the component won't be as solid.
Opting for A380 is a great way to save cash and reduced the total weight of your part. It's more of a "general-use" option that does not supply the same durability or deterioration resistance that alloys have, yet it's more economical and simpler to deal with. Also if you have an intricate part with hard geometries, there's a good chance that A380 will work during the die-casting procedure.

It's likewise a bit much more expensive, and not as resilient but it uses even better strength at heats. A360 aluminum alloys are the greatest alternative thus far on this checklist. They have fantastic stamina, especially at higher temperatures, an excellent ductility, and excellent rust resistance. The disadvantage is that this alloy is a little tougher to cast.
If you have a simpler component that needs higher stamina and you don't mind paying even more per unit, after that A360 may be the most effective alternative for you. The very first choice we'll point out in the ZA-series (or zinc light weight aluminum alloys) is the ZA-8 aluminum alloy. This choice has a reduced degree of light weight aluminum which equates to a greater density and reduced melting factor.

Don't throw away great deals of time accumulating aluminium beer and soft drink containers they can work (forgive the pun) but there is a relatively strong agreement among wheels that they don't function well.
The value of 'fluidness' the capability of the material to flow into all the edges and details of your mold depends on your part layout. These strange castings, directly from the sand, will be component of the same coffee table.
To check, submit a bit of the wheel off and spray the filings in the furnace. An alloy very high in magnesium will certainly melt a bit like a sparkler. Either prevent melting it completely or use it very moderately and very carefully as an alloying aspect for other aluminium rich melts.
One disadvantage to alloy wheels, and engine obstruct sized scrap is the requirement to cut it into bits that will fit in your crucible. Alloys with silicon, like 300 collection aluminium are some of the toughest actors aluminium alloys. Lots of others that individuals take solid (such as 6000 & 7000 series alloys) are really developed for extrusion or rolling, and do not really acquire their finest properties unless cold functioned.
